Maybe they could balance blood by giving the other magic paths way to generate lots of gems at the expense of the world. I.e let you dig up earth gems from a province giving it permanent penalties to resources but letting you get up to 100-150 earth gems a turn across a whole nation, inflict a ermor esc population reducing disease that generates hordes of death gems, causing rising temperature and unrest in all your provinces in exchange for hundreds of fire gems and so on. The 300-400 blood slaves a turn guaranteed for blood nations is hard to compete with when everything is priced as 2 blood slaves being worth 1 gem and rituals give you maybe 20 gems a turn, and natural income fully searched might be 10-20 gems per path depending on luck.

It could make an interesting end game, if you are summoning hordes of every type of summon, casting big spells on all mages and equipping them with tonnes of boosters and of course thugging out commanders.

Would getting rid of Blood as a tree and putting its spells all over the other trees as appropriate (summons in Conjuration, etc.) make Blood nations stronger or weaker? At first I was thinking that it'd make it so that they don't get so much from one single tree, but then they could get non-Blood spells at the same time, so, I'm not sure. It might vary based on the nation in question, I suppose, what Blood spells they want and what other spells they would like in the same trees.

Obviously wouldn't fix Blood as a whole, but it seemed like it might help a little. And it seems weird that all Blood magic is in one thing, so you can summon crazy demons but not the most basic of ordinary summons.


...And now I have an idea that's sadly beyond the scope of modding and stuff: Blood magic as a research tree not unlocking anything on its own, but rather all Blood spells requiring a certain level of a normal school and Blood research. So Father Illearth would require Conj 8 and Blood 8, for example; one or the other but not both and you can't get him. It seems to both make sense lore-wise (you need to understand both the kind of magic you're doing and have detailed knowledge of the intricacies of blood magic) and be a way to slow Blood nations down or at least make them put in a little more effort for the ridiculous power they get.
